Title: Richard Schmidt: Innovator in Fuel Cell Technology
Introduction
Richard Schmidt is a notable inventor based in Stuttgart, Germany. He has made significant contributions to the field of fuel cell technology, holding 2 patents that focus on improving the efficiency and functionality of fuel cell systems, particularly in motor vehicles.
Latest Patents
Schmidt's latest patents include a "Fuel Cell System Operating Process," which outlines a method for operating a fuel cell system that includes at least one reformer and one fuel cell. This process aims to prolong the service life of the system by implementing a warm-holding mode after the fuel cell system is switched off. During this mode, an educt containing hydrogen and carbon monoxide is fed to the reformer and reacted with air in an exothermal reaction. Another patent, titled "Fuel Cell System and Process for Operating Same," focuses on enhancing the warm start capability of the fuel cell system by activating a warm-holding mode that facilitates heat transfer from the fuel cell to the reformer after the system is turned off.
